The SSU STEAM TEAM

STEM 360 and the STEM SUCCESS Center receive many requests to do community outreach from organizations and schools in our surrounding area. This team assists with community and campus outreach that deals with Science, Technology, Engineering, Art, and Math. This includes, STEM Night at Heard Elementary, Girl's Engineer It Day, SECME and more. Participating as a volunteer qualifies students for Summer Enrichment Camp counselor and assistant positions with the STEM Success Center. 

Collegiate and Professional Robotics 

VEX U is the collegiate level of the VEX Robotics Competition. Every year VEX releases a new challenge game in which teams compete for a chance to climb to the national or world championship. There are qualifying tournaments, seminars, workshops, and many more opportunities for growth available by participating in VEX. This is also a great opportunity to participate in  community outreach with local high school teams competing in the SSU Regional Competition in April. 

Battlebots is a long running robotics competition open to professionals as well as other robotics enthusiasts. Participation as a competitor in Battlebots competition yields major exposure to applying knowledge in fields such as engineering, electronics, CAD an other related areas. The goal is to garner interest and prepare a team to apply for the 2020 Season.

Test Prep 

The STEM Success Center provides resources for students looking to take the GRE, MCAT, or PCAT. We will assist with study, registration, finding a testing location, among other details, for students that consistently participate in this Scholarly Activity.
